Output af9e195bc35f371264ee3c20db1c24760fa98a76839e022fd6e8a3dd89bb6b2c:12

value
35307
script pubkey
OP_0 OP_PUSHBYTES_20 8f12c1c025457e40cbdbca6b82453d87b5e80754
address
bc1q3ufvrsp9g4lypj7mef4cy3fas767sp65ptf7nq
transaction
af9e195bc35f371264ee3c20db1c24760fa98a76839e022fd6e8a3dd89bb6b2c
confirmations
74172
spent
true